100 Pesetas – Spain

Standard circulation coins
Context
Years: 1982–1990
Issuer: Spain Issuer flag
Period:
Currency:
(1868—2001)
Demonetization: 28 February 2002
Total mintage: 891,840,000
Material
Diameter: 24.5 mm
Weight: 9.25 g
Thickness: 2.3 mm
Shape: Round
Composition: Aluminium bronze (88.4% Copper, 5% Nickel, 5% Aluminium, 1% Iron, 0.6% Manganese)
Magnetic: No
Technique: Milled
Alignment: Coin alignment
References
KM: #Click to copy to clipboard826
Numista: #1258
Value
Exchange value: 100 ESP
Inflation-adjusted value: 545.09 ESP

Obverse

Inscription:
JUAN CARLOS I REY DE ESPAÑA

· 1986 ·
Translation:
JUAN CARLOS I KING OF SPAIN

· 1986 ·
Script: Latin
Language: Spanish

Reverse

Inscription:
CIEN PESETAS

PLVS VLTRA

M
Translation:
One Hundred Pesetas

Further Beyond
Script: Latin
Languages: Latin, Spanish
